﻿@charset "UTF-8";

.mui-datepicker{position:absolute;top:50%;left:50%;display:inline-block;width:300px;height:430px;padding:0;font-size:14px;background-color:#fff;color:#848484;transform:translate(-50%,-50%);-ms-transform:translate(-50%,-50%);-moz-transform:translate(-50%,-50%);-webkit-transform:translate(-50%,-50%);-o-transform:translate(-50%,-50%);box-shadow:0 19px 60px rgba(0,0,0,0.3),0 15px 20px rgba(0,0,0,0.22);-ms-box-shadow:0 19px 60px rgba(0,0,0,0.3),0 15px 20px rgba(0,0,0,0.22);-moz-box-shadow:0 19px 60px rgba(0,0,0,0.3),0 15px 20px rgba(0,0,0,0.22);-webkit-box-shadow:0 19px 60px rgba(0,0,0,0.3),0 15px 20px rgba(0,0,0,0.22);-o-box-shadow:0 19px 60px rgba(0,0,0,0.3),0 15px 20px rgba(0,0,0,0.22)}
.mui-datepicker.top{top:15px;margin-bottom:15px;transform:translate(-50%,0);-ms-transform:translate(-50%,0);-moz-transform:translate(-50%,0);-webkit-transform:translate(-50%,0);-o-transform:translate(-50%,0)}
.d-header{display:inline-block;width:100%;padding:5px;background-color:#4F5468}
.d-header .d-header-text-1{text-align:left;font-size:110%;color:rgba(255,255,255,0.8)}
.d-header .d-header-text-2{width:4em;margin:0 auto;text-align:center;font-size:200%;color:#fff}
.d-content{height:320px}
.d-content .d-buttons-wrap{position:fixed;bottom:0;right:5px;font-size:16px}
.d-content .d-content-year-wrap{position:relative;display:none;height:100%;overflow-y:auto;text-align:center;font-size:150%;line-height:250%;opacity:0;transition:all .3s ease-in-out;-webkit-transition:all .3s ease-in-out;-moz-transition:all .3s ease-in-out;-o-transition:all .3s ease-in-out;-ms-transition:all .3s ease-in-out}
.d-content .d-content-year-wrap.active{display:block;opacity:1}
.d-content .d-content-year-wrap .d-content-year div.active{background-color:#EDEDED;color:#61A584}
.d-content .d-content-month-wrap{position:relative;display:none;height:100%;margin-bottom:50px;overflow:scroll;text-align:center;font-size:150%;line-height:250%;opacity:0;transition:all .3s ease-in-out;-webkit-transition:all .3s ease-in-out;-moz-transition:all .3s ease-in-out;-o-transition:all .3s ease-in-out;-ms-transition:all .3s ease-in-out}
.d-content .d-content-month-wrap.active{display:block;opacity:1}
.d-content .d-content-month-wrap .d-content-month{height:100%;overflow-y:auto}
.d-content .d-content-month-wrap .d-content-month div.active{background-color:#EDEDED;color:#61A584}
.d-content .d-content-day-wrap{display:none;margin:10px;font-size:80%;opacity:0;transition:all .3s ease-in-out;-webkit-transition:all .3s ease-in-out;-moz-transition:all .3s ease-in-out;-o-transition:all .3s ease-in-out;-ms-transition:all .3s ease-in-out}
.d-content .d-content-day-wrap.active{display:block;opacity:1}
.d-content .d-content-day-wrap .d-content-yesrmonth{position:relative;padding-top:10px;padding-bottom:10px}
.d-content .d-content-day-wrap .d-content-yesrmonth .d-content-yesrmonth-next{position:absolute;top:0;right:0;width:40%;padding-top:10px;padding-bottom:10px;text-align:right;font-size:130%;cursor:pointer}
.d-content .d-content-day-wrap .d-content-yesrmonth .d-content-yesrmonth-next:before{cursor:pointer}
.d-content .d-content-day-wrap .d-content-yesrmonth .d-content-yesrmonth-last{position:absolute;top:0;left:0;width:40%;padding-top:10px;padding-bottom:10px;text-align:right;font-size:130%;cursor:pointer;transform:rotate(180deg);-ms-transform:rotate(180deg);-moz-transform:rotate(180deg);-webkit-transform:rotate(180deg);-o-transform:rotate(180deg)}
.d-content .d-content-day-wrap .d-content-yesrmonth .d-content-yesrmonth-last:before{cursor:pointer}
.d-content .d-content-day-wrap .d-content-yesrmonth .d-content-yesrmonth-text{font-weight:700;text-align:center;font-size:120%}
.d-content .d-content-day-wrap .d-content-week{display:inline-block;width:100%}
.d-content .d-content-day-wrap .d-content-day{display:inline-block;width:100%}
.d-content .d-content-day-wrap .d-content-date-block{display:inline-block;width:14.28571%;vertical-align:top}
.d-content .d-content-day-wrap .d-content-date-block span{display:block;width:3em;height:3em;margin:0 auto;text-align:center;line-height:3em}
.d-content .d-content-day-wrap .d-content-date-block.active span{border-radius:50%;background-color:#4F5468;color:#aaaaaa;box-shadow:0 0 2px rgba(0,0,0,0.12),0 2px 2px rgba(0,0,0,0.2);-ms-box-shadow:0 0 2px rgba(0,0,0,0.12),0 2px 2px rgba(0,0,0,0.2);-moz-box-shadow:0 0 2px rgba(0,0,0,0.12),0 2px 2px rgba(0,0,0,0.2);-webkit-box-shadow:0 0 2px rgba(0,0,0,0.12),0 2px 2px rgba(0,0,0,0.2);-o-box-shadow:0 0 2px rgba(0,0,0,0.12),0 2px 2px rgba(0,0,0,0.2)}